摘  要:
为了实现对农村电网谐波的实时和准确补偿,提出了一种用于单相有源电力滤波器可检测任意指定次谐波的新方法。该检测方法基于锁相回路和一种简单的自适应算法对指定次谐波信号幅值和相位进行在线估测,并通过闭环自适应调整参数以提高检测精度。同时,对该方法进行了频域分析,并通过仿真验证了该方法的正确性和灵活性。

摘  要:
This paper proposes a new selective harmonic detecting method for selective harmonic compensation active power filter to provide precise compensations using in rural power system. The detecting method based on the concept of a phase-locked loop and a simple adaptive algorithm is used to estimate the magnitude and phase of the selective harmonic signal online, and obtain more precise results by adjust parameter in close loop. Approximate analyses are presented for the scheme, and simulations are given which demonstrate the validity of the analytical results and the ability of the detecting method to detect any selective harmonic precisely.
